Walkway Replacement in Denver, CO
Walkway replacement services involve removing existing walkways and installing new surfaces to improve safety, accessibility, and curb appeal. This project typically covers areas such as front entrances, side paths, backyard patios, and pathways around the property. Homeowners often request this service when their current walkways are cracked, uneven, or damaged from weather or age, or when they want to update the appearance of their outdoor space. Before requesting walkway replacement, property owners should consider the material options, the extent of damage or wear, and any design preferences to ensure the new walkway meets their needs and complements the property’s overall style.
Understanding the scope of walkway replacement projects is important for property owners considering this upgrade. Common concerns include the type of materials available, such as concrete, pavers, or stone, and how each choice affects durability and maintenance. Additionally, homeowners should evaluate the layout and size of the walkway, as well as any local building codes or permits that may be required.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the new walkway aligns with property goals and provides a long-lasting, functional addition to the outdoor space.

Walkway Replacement Questions
What materials are commonly used for walkway replacement? Common options include concrete, pavers, and brick, each offering different durability and aesthetic appeal.
How can I tell if my walkway needs replacement? Signs include cracking, uneven surfaces, or significant wear that affects safety and appearance.
Are there design options available for walkway replacement? Yes, various patterns, colors, and materials can be chosen to complement the property’s style.
What should property owners consider before replacing a walkway? Consider the existing landscape, drainage, and the overall look desired for the outdoor space.
